ADHD Assessments If someone has a mental health problem, a private psychiatrist will offer them the help and assistance they require to overcome their issues. Psychiatrists are trained to deal with a wide range of disorders such as ADHD. They also offer cognitive behavioral therapy and counseling. These treatments can help manage symptoms and improve the overall quality of living. The referrals you receive from your doctor are required to have an ADHD evaluation by a psychiatrist. This is legally required under NHS Right to Choose legislation. After your GP has made the referral, you can book an appointment with the psychiatrist using an online booking system. This will enable you to get rid of waiting and get a diagnosis earlier. During the ADHD assessment, the psychiatrist will take into account the history of your family and physical health. They will also look into any co-morbidities (related conditions) that could be affecting your symptoms. They will then design an individual treatment plan that is specific to your specific challenges. The test will consist of an interview with the psychiatrist and specialists and a thorough psychological and clinical assessment. It will also involve standardised tests and questionnaires. The doctor will request observations of teachers, parents and other individuals who are familiar with the patient. These reports will be used to gather additional information and aid in the diagnosis. If the doctor believes you have ADHD The doctor will make a report and discuss it with you during an online feedback session. They will also talk about any treatment options, such as psychotherapy or medication. The therapist will recommend the best treatment plan to follow.
